Default Stock pad life?

Under med to agressive driving how long should the stock pads last?


Thanks

The rears on mine were pretty much gone after two days at Laguna Seca (that was about 12,000 miles ago).

My second set of rears hasn't seen any track days and is still good, and my first set of fronts are still good.

I'm @ 22,000 miles now.
